SWOT ANALYSIS1

STRENGTHS

• Core competency of Garmin is its ability to leverage GPS technologies and in-house manufacturing to create trendy but useful products for high growth markets.

• Provides efficient after sales services and superior customer support in areas like repairs, technical support and warranties services.

• Manufacturing their products in-house reduces mishaps and ensures quality products.

• The company owns its manufacturing facilities in Taiwan and receives tax incentives from the Taiwanese government slated to end in 2011. Cheap labor allows the company to keep its operating costs low.

• Garmin produces quality products that are ISO certified and further approved for use in aviation by the FAA.

WEAKNESSES

• GPS devices (inherent product weakness) are accurate to within 15 meters and certain atmospheric and weather factors may affect their accuracy. This has allowed competitors like NavSync Ltd and Ekahau Inc. to differentiate their products. These companies have developed Wi-Fi-based Real Time Location Systems that boost GPS accuracy and have created new products like NavTrac Wi-Fi-enabled GPS devices that support asset and inventory tracking from inside buildings to around the world.

• GPS satellites are monitored and controlled by the U.S Department of Defense, potentially limiting sales to certain clients (i.e. foreign governments).

• Endures a low sales cycle during the first half of the year versus the latter half of the year as consumers plan annual trips and marine activity.

• Owning manufacturing facilities and their related costs can be considered a weakness when sales volumes decline.
